Sorry, only just read this message. Maybe this reply will help someone else. You most likely have a corrupt template (.dot file). Search for and delete all instances of normal.dot then try again. If no success, you may need to try deleting other .dot files until you find which one is causing the error. You may need to restart the computer in safe mode to delete the files. Also, delete any .dot files starting with the "~" as these are only temprary files and should have been deleted when Word shut down. Don't worry about losing the normal.dot file as Word will create a new version when you re-start it. ==========================

I use windows 2000. And I had a similar problwm with Word and Excel.

finally, I found out that the problem was that the registry file of my account was 
corrupted. For each account in windows 2000, there is a file called "ntuser.dat" 

that contains the registry settings for that account. Those settings are what you 
see under "HKEY_CURRENT_USER" in the registry editor.

that file exists under the account profile directory (like C:\documents and settings\account 
name)

I suggest that you first make sure that it's really that file that causes the problem. 
You may try to login using another account, and if the problem disapprears, then 
it's most likely that problem as I described earlier.

To overcome this problem, you can try any of the following:

1- create a new windows account and use it (easiest solution)
2- replace the ntuser.dat file with a good one from another account




Note, that if you replace the ntuser.dat file, you will lose alot of customization 
in your account (like wallpaper, mouse speed, and so on). But there is a trick!. 
Before replacing the file, export the "HKEY_CURRENT_USER" branch of the registry, 
then replace the file, then import it again. Most probably, import will fail at some 
point (remember it's corrupted!), but it will recover alot of you setting (better 
than losing all of them!)

Note that you can't replace the ntuser.dat file for ACCOUNT_1 while logged in with 
the same ACCOUNT_1. You have to login using ACCOUNT_2 to replace the file for ACCOUNT_1.
